Question
What is the main difference between civil law and
common law legal systems?Solution
The role of judges in interpreting and developing law. In a common law legal system, judges have a significant role in interpreting and developing the law through their decisions in individual cases. This means that legal precedent is important and can be used to guide future decisions. In a civil law legal system, on the other hand, judges are primarily focused on applying the law as written, and there is less emphasis on legal precedent.
